Well... I got the crank rebuilt with a cr250 rod kit. Then I ordered a truck load of parts. I put the crank bearings in and bolted the cases together. The transmission would only spin a 359 degrees and then lock up solid. So I figured out why the bike was parked. The secondary pinion has a tooth that is about to fall off. So I still need to source another one of those. Other than that gear, the bike would be running again. Oh well. Let me know if there is a used gear I could purchase.
